Understanding the Global Demand: The global car radio market is diverse, catering to a range of vehicles and consumer preferences. Demand is influenced by factors such as vehicle production numbers, technological advancements, and consumer spending power. Emerging markets in Asia, Africa, and Latin America offer significant growth potential, while established markets in North America and Europe remain crucial but increasingly competitive. Manufacturers need to analyze specific market needs, understanding the preferences for features like Bluetooth connectivity, digital radio (DAB+), satellite radio, Apple CarPlay and Android Auto integration, and GPS navigation. Understanding these diverse needs allows for targeted product development and marketing.

Competitive Landscape and Differentiation: The car radio market is highly competitive, with established international brands and numerous Chinese manufacturers vying for market share. To stand out, Chinese exporters need to focus on differentiation. This can be achieved through several strategies:
Price Competitiveness: Maintaining a competitive price point is essential, especially in price-sensitive markets. Efficient production processes and cost optimization are crucial.
Technological Innovation: Incorporating advanced features and technologies, such as high-quality sound systems, advanced connectivity options, and user-friendly interfaces, is vital to attract discerning consumers.
Customization and OEM Services: Offering customization options and providing Original Equipment Manufacturer (OEM) services can attract larger clients, such as vehicle manufacturers or distributors.
Quality and Reliability: Building a strong reputation for quality and reliability is paramount. This involves rigorous quality control measures throughout the production process and providing robust warranties.
Branding and Marketing: Developing a strong brand identity and implementing effective marketing strategies are crucial for building brand awareness and driving sales.

Navigating Regulatory Compliance: Exporting car radios requires strict adherence to various international regulations and standards. These vary by country and include:
Safety Standards: Meeting safety standards, such as those set by the European Union (ECE regulations) and the United States (FCC regulations), is crucial to ensure product compliance and prevent legal issues.
Electromagnetic Compatibility (EMC): Car radios must meet EMC standards to prevent interference with other electronic devices in the vehicle.
Environmental Regulations: Compliance with environmental regulations regarding the use of hazardous materials (RoHS) is necessary.
Import/Export Regulations: Understanding import and export regulations in target markets is essential for smooth customs clearance and avoiding delays.

Supply Chain Management and Logistics: Efficient supply chain management is crucial for timely delivery and cost optimization. This involves selecting reliable suppliers, managing inventory effectively, and optimizing logistics processes. Collaborating with experienced freight forwarders is essential for navigating international shipping and customs procedures.

Marketing and Sales Strategies: Effective marketing is essential for reaching target markets. Strategies can include:
Online Marketing: Utilizing online platforms such as Alibaba, Amazon, and industry-specific websites to reach potential buyers.
Trade Shows and Exhibitions: Participating in international trade shows to showcase products and network with potential clients.
Direct Sales and Distribution Networks: Establishing direct sales channels or working with distributors in target markets.
Building Relationships: Developing strong relationships with importers, distributors, and retailers is crucial for long-term success.
